| Potentially Breaking Changes |
| ============================ |
| |
| C/C++ Language Potentially Breaking Changes |
| ------------------------------------------- |
| |
| C++ Specific Potentially Breaking Changes |
| ----------------------------------------- |
| |
| - Clang now more aggressively optimizes away stores to objects after they are |
| dead. This behavior can be disabled with ``-fno-lifetime-dse``. |
| |
| - Clang now correctly rejects ``export`` declarations in module implementation |
| partitions. (#GH107602) |
| |
| - Template argument deduction now treats the ``N`` in ``_BitInt(N)`` |
| as being of type ``std::size_t`` instead of ``int``, |
| matching the deduction of array sizes from ``int(&)[N]``. |
| This is a breaking change for code that depended on the previously deduced type. (#GH195033) |
| |
| ABI Changes in This Version |
| --------------------------- |
| |
| - Fixed incorrect struct layout for ``_BitInt`` bitfields wider than 255 bits |
| on MSVC targets. Internal bitfield tracking fields were changed from |
| ``unsigned char`` to ``uint64_t`` to prevent overflow. This might be an ABI |
| break for such structs compared to earlier Clang versions. |
| - Fixed a number of issues with the ``__regcall`` calling convention for passing |
| structs on non-Windows x86-64 targets, including a crash when handling empty |
| struct arguments. This changes how structs that contain arrays, floating point |
| types, or ``_Complex float`` types are passed, and may introduce |
| incompatibilities with code compiled by earlier versions of Clang that uses |
| the ``__regcall`` calling convention on these targets. (#GH62999) (#GH98635) |
| - Fixed Itanium mangling for lambdas in instantiated non-static data member |
| initializers by preserving the field-name closure-prefix. This changes the |
| mangled names for affected lambdas. (#GH190555) |

| Clang Frontend Potentially Breaking Changes |
| ------------------------------------------- |
| |
| - HIPSPV toolchain: `--offload-targets=spirv{32,64}` option is |
| deprecated and will be removed when the new offload driver becomes |
| default. The replacement for the option is |
| `--offload-targets=spirv{32,64}-unknown-chipstar` when using the new |
| offload driver (`--offload-new-driver`). |
| - The new driver (`--offload-new-driver`) is now default for all offloading |
| compilations. This changes the ABI for relocatable device code. Currently, |
| libraries will need to be recompiled, or used with |
| (`--no-offload-new-driver`). This option will be removed in the next release. |
| |
| - Clang no longer defines the ``__cpp_impl_coroutine`` feature test macro under the 32-bit x86 Microsoft ABI, |
| as support for coroutines on this target is incomplete. |
| When using coroutines on this target a warning is emmitted to indicate the lack of full support. |
| That warning can be disabled with ``-Wno-coroutines-unsupported-target``. (see #GH59382) |

| Objective-C Language Changes |
| ----------------------------- |
| |
| - Clang now emits Objective-C number, array, and dictionary literals as |
| compile-time constant data structures rather than runtime ``objc_msgSend`` |
| calls on targets whose runtime supports constant literal classes. The |
| feature can be disabled altogether with ``-fno-objc-constant-literals``, |
| or selectively per literal kind with ``-fno-constant-nsnumber-literals``, |
| ``-fno-constant-nsarray-literals``, and |
| ``-fno-constant-nsdictionary-literals``. |

| New Compiler Flags |
| ------------------ |
| - New option ``-fms-anonymous-structs`` / ``-fno-ms-anonymous-structs`` added |
| to enable or disable Microsoft's anonymous struct/union extension without |
| enabling other ``-fms-extensions`` features (#GH177607). |
| - New option ``--precompile-reduced-bmi`` allows build system to generate a |
| reduced BMI only for a C++20 importable module unit. Previously the users |
| can only generate the reduced BMI as a by-product, e.g, an object files or |
| a full BMI. |
| |
| - New ``-cc1`` option ``-fexperimental-overflow-behavior-types`` added to |
| enable parsing of the experimental ``overflow_behavior`` type attribute and |
| type specifiers. |
| |
| - New ``-cl`` option ``/d2guardnochecks`` added to match MSVC. When Windows |
| Control Flow Guard (CFG) is enabled by other options, it will instruct Clang |
| to emit the CFG metadata, but disable adding checks. |
| |
| - New option ``-fdiagnostics-show-inlining-chain`` added to show inlining chain |
| notes for ``[[gnu::warning]]`` and ``[[gnu::error]]`` diagnostics. When a |
| function with these attributes is called from an inlined context, Clang can |
| now show which functions were inlined to reach the call. When debug info is |
| available (``-gline-directives-only`` (implicitly enabled at ``-g1``) or |
| higher), accurate source locations are used; otherwise, a heuristic fallback |
| is used with a note suggesting how to enable debug info for better accuracy. |
| |
| - New option ``-fwin-cfg-mechanism=`` added to control the mechanism used by |
| Control Flow Guard on Windows. Accepted values are ``automatic`` (default), |
| ``dispatch``, and ``check``. The ``dispatch`` mechanism uses the dispatch |
| function to perform indirect call checks and can improve performance, while |
| ``check`` uses the traditional check mechanism. |
| - New ``-cl`` option ``/d2guardcfgdispatch`` added to match MSVC. This acts as a |
| shorthand for ``-fwin-cfg-mechanism=dispatch``. |
| - New ``-cl`` option ``/d2guardcfgdispatch-`` added to match MSVC. This acts as a |
| shorthand for ``-fwin-cfg-mechanism=check``. |
| |
| - New option ``-f[no-]strict-bool`` added to control whether Clang can assume |
| that ``bool`` values loaded from memory cannot have a bit pattern other |
| than 0 or 1. |

| Attribute Changes in Clang |
| -------------------------- |
| |
| - Added new attribute ``stack_protector_ignore`` to opt specific local variables out of |
| the analysis which determines if a function should get a stack protector. A function |
| will still generate a stack protector if other local variables or command line flags |
| require it. |
| |
| - Added a new attribute, ``[[clang::no_outline]]`` to suppress outlining from |
| annotated functions. This uses the LLVM `nooutline` attribute. |
| |
| - Introduced a new type attribute ``__attribute__((overflow_behavior))`` which |
| currently accepts either ``wrap`` or ``trap`` as an argument, enabling |
| type-level control over overflow behavior. There is also an accompanying type |
| specifier for each behavior kind via `__ob_wrap` and `__ob_trap`. |
| |
| - Introduced a new function attribute ``__attribute__((__personality__(...)))`` |
| to explicitly specify the personality routine for exception handling. THis is |
| meant to be a low level tool for language runtime authors to associate a |
| foreign language personality with a given function. Note that this does not |
| perform any ABI validation for the personality routine. |
| |
| - :doc:`ThreadSafetyAnalysis` attributes now correctly handle implicit member |
| accesses in C, and parameter attributes in C++. This improves diagnostic |
| precision and fixes false positives. |
| |
| - The :doc:`ThreadSafetyAnalysis` attributes ``guarded_by`` and |
| ``pt_guarded_by`` now accept multiple capability arguments with refined |
| access semantics: *writing* requires all listed capabilities to be held |
| exclusively, while *reading* requires at least one to be held. This is |
| sound because any writer must hold all capabilities, so holding any one |
| prevents concurrent writes. |
| |
| - :doc:`ThreadSafetyAnalysis` attributes like ``acquire_capability``, |
| ``release_capability``, ``requires_capability``, ``locks_excluded``, |
| ``try_acquire_capability``, and ``assert_capability`` can now be applied to |
| function pointer variables and fields. The analysis checks calls through |
| annotated function pointers the same way it checks direct function calls. |
| Only plain function pointers are supported; pointers-to-member functions, |
| blocks, or wrappers (e.g. ``std::function``) are not yet supported. |
| |
| - The ``[[clang::unsafe_buffer_usage]]`` attribute is now supported in API |
| notes. For example: |
| |
| .. code-block:: yaml |
| |
| Functions: |
| - Name: myUnsafeFunction |
| UnsafeBufferUsage: true |
| |
| - Added support for ``[[msvc::forceinline]]`` for functions and |
| ``[[msvc::forceinline_calls]]`` for statements. Both are aliases to |
| ``[[clang::always_inline]]`` with additional checks to ensure that they |
| are only accepted in places where MSVC also does. |
| |
| - The AMDGPU ``amdgpu_num_sgpr`` and ``amdgpu_num_vgpr`` attributes are now |
| deprecated. Clang emits a ``-Wdeprecated-declarations`` warning when they |
| are used. Use ``amdgpu_waves_per_eu`` instead to control SGPR and VGPR |
| usage. |

| Improvements to Clang's diagnostics |
| ----------------------------------- |
| - Fixed bug in ``-Wdocumentation`` so that it correctly handles explicit |
| function template instantiations (#64087). |
| |
| - ``-Wunused-but-set-variable`` now diagnoses file-scope variables with |
| internal linkage (``static`` storage class) that are assigned but never used. |
| This new coverage is added under the subgroup ``-Wunused-but-set-global``, |
| allowing it to be disabled independently with ``-Wno-unused-but-set-global``. |
| (#GH148361) |
| |
| - Added ``-Wlifetime-safety`` to enable lifetime safety analysis, |
| a CFG-based intra-procedural analysis that detects use-after-free and related |
| temporal safety bugs. See the |
| `RFC <https://discourse.llvm.org/t/rfc-intra-procedural-lifetime-analysis-in-clang/86291>`_ |
| for more details. By design, this warning is enabled in ``-Weverything``. To disable |
| the analysis, use ``-Wno-lifetime-safety`` or ``-fno-lifetime-safety``. |
| |
| - Added ``-Wlifetime-safety-suggestions`` to enable lifetime annotation suggestions. |
| This provides suggestions for function parameters that |
| should be marked ``[[clang::lifetimebound]]`` based on lifetime analysis. For |
| example, for the following function: |
| |
| .. code-block:: c++ |
| |
| int* p(int *in) { return in; } |
| |
| Clang will suggest: |
| |
| .. code-block:: c++ |
| |
| warning: parameter in intra-TU function should be marked [[clang::lifetimebound]] |
| int* p(int *in) { return in; } |
| ^~~~~~~ |
| [[clang::lifetimebound]] |
| note: param returned here |
| int* p(int *in) { return in; } |
| ^~ |
| |
| - Added ``-Wlifetime-safety-noescape`` to detect misuse of ``[[clang::noescape]]`` |
| annotation where the parameter escapes through return. For example: |
| |
| .. code-block:: c++ |
| |
| int* p(int *in [[clang::noescape]]) { return in; } |
| |
| Clang will warn: |
| |
| .. code-block:: c++ |
| |
| warning: parameter is marked [[clang::noescape]] but escapes |
| int* p(int *in [[clang::noescape]]) { return in; } |
| ^~~~~~~ |
| note: returned here |
| int* p(int *in [[clang::noescape]]) { return in; } |
| ^~ |
| |
| - Added ``-Wlifetime-safety-dangling-field`` to detect dangling field references |
| when stack memory escapes to class fields. This is part of ``-Wlifetime-safety`` |
| and detects cases where local variables or parameters are stored in fields but |
| outlive their scope. For example: |
| |
| .. code-block:: c++ |
| |
| struct DanglingView { |
| std::string_view view; |
| DanglingView(std::string s) : view(s) {} // warning: address of stack memory escapes to a field |
| }; |
